To avoid paying for extra baggage, pack efficiently and use compression bags to save space. Wear your heaviest clothing during the flight and maximize your carry-on allowance. Check your airline’s baggage policy and weigh your luggage at home to ensure it meets requirements. Consider shipping items separately, which can sometimes be cheaper than paying extra baggage fees. If traveling with companions, distribute items between bags to avoid exceeding weight limits.
FAQs & Answers
- What are the best ways to pack efficiently for travel? Use compression bags, roll your clothes, and select versatile outfits to save space in your luggage.
- How can I check my airline's baggage policy? Visit the airline's official website or call their customer service to review their baggage restrictions and fees.
- Is it cheaper to ship items separately than to pay baggage fees? Sometimes, yes. Evaluate the shipping rates and compare them with potential baggage fees to make an informed decision.
- What should I do if my luggage is overweight? Distribute items between your bags, remove non-essential items, or wear heavier clothes on the flight to stay within limits.
